summaryrefslogtreecommitdiffstats
path: root/arch/arm
diff options
context:
space:
mode:
authorAhmad Fatoum <a.fatoum@pengutronix.de>2021-11-08 08:52:07 +0100
committerSascha Hauer <s.hauer@pengutronix.de>2021-11-10 08:53:44 +0100
commitbd516e38dd1490cb83b58f8f7914912f3a702978 (patch)
tree293c007512bb7465b82b884e334b8a71c7155f71 /arch/arm
parentbddbf8dfc9ffd286ba7d19502e21f47c61df8fe2 (diff)
downloadbarebox-bd516e38dd1490cb83b58f8f7914912f3a702978.tar.gz
barebox-bd516e38dd1490cb83b58f8f7914912f3a702978.tar.xz
clk: handle CLK_OF_DECLARE in deep probe
An assigned-clock-parents referring to a fixed-clock will result in a warning: WARNING: clk: couldn't get parent clock 0 for /ethernet@fe300000 That's because the device for the fixed clock is created on demand and even after ensuring probe, no driver will have bound against it as CLK_OF_DECLARE operates outside the driver model. Fix this by creating devices and binding the dummy driver while iterating over the CLK_OF_DECLARE list. No functional change for systems not enabling deep-probe. Signed-off-by: Ahmad Fatoum <a.fatoum@pengutronix.de> Link: https://lore.barebox.org/20211108075209.2366770-7-a.fatoum@pengutronix.de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Diffstat (limited to 'arch/arm')
0 files changed, 0 insertions, 0 deletions